This series moves parts of static DSC config data from the i915 driver to the common helpers to be used by other drivers. Note: the RC parameters were cross-checked against config files found in DSC model 2021062, 20161212 (and 20150914). The first patch modifies tables according to those config files, while preserving parameter values using the code. I have not changed one of the values in the pre-SCR config file as it clearly looks like a typo in the config file, considering the table E in DSC 1.1 and in the DSC 1.1 SCR.
